5 // Defines an in-memory private key store, primarily used for testing. | |
6 | |
7 #include <openssl/evp.h> | |
8 | |
9 #include "net/base/openssl_private_key_store.h" | |
10 | |
11 #include "base/logging.h" | |
12 #include "base/memory/singleton.h" | |
13 #include "base/synchronization/lock.h" | |
14 #include "net/base/x509_certificate.h" | |
15 | |
16 namespace net { | |
17 | |
18 namespace { | |
19 | |
20 class OpenSSLMemoryKeyStore : public OpenSSLPrivateKeyStore { | |
21 public: | |
22 OpenSSLMemoryKeyStore() {} | |
23 | |
24 static OpenSSLMemoryKeyStore* GetInstance() { | |
25 return Singleton<OpenSSLMemoryKeyStore>::get(); | |
26 } | |
27 | |
28 virtual ~OpenSSLMemoryKeyStore() { | |
29 base::AutoLock lock(lock_); | |
30 for (std::vector<EVP_PKEY*>::iterator it = keys_.begin(); | |
31 it != keys_.end(); ++it) { | |
32 EVP_PKEY_free(*it); | |
33 } | |
34 } | |
35 | |
36 virtual bool StorePrivateKey(const GURL& url, EVP_PKEY* pkey) { | |
37 CRYPTO_add(&pkey->references, 1, CRYPTO_LOCK_EVP_PKEY); | |
38 base::AutoLock lock(lock_); | |
39 keys_.push_back(pkey); | |
40 return true; | |
41 } | |
42 | |
43 virtual EVP_PKEY* FetchPrivateKey(EVP_PKEY* pkey) { | |
44 base::AutoLock lock(lock_); | |
45 for (std::vector<EVP_PKEY*>::iterator it = keys_.begin(); | |
46 it != keys_.end(); ++it) { | |
47 if (EVP_PKEY_cmp(*it, pkey) == 1) | |
48 return *it; | |
49 } | |
50 return NULL; | |
51 } | |
52 | |
53 private: | |
54 std::vector<EVP_PKEY*> keys_; | |
55 base::Lock lock_; | |
56 | |
57 DISALLOW_COPY_AND_ASSIGN(OpenSSLMemoryKeyStore); | |
58 }; | |
59 | |
60 } // namespace | |
61 | |
62 // static | |
63 OpenSSLPrivateKeyStore* OpenSSLPrivateKeyStore::GetInstance() { | |
64 return OpenSSLMemoryKeyStore::GetInstance(); | |
65 } | |
66 | |
67 } // namespace net | |
